Off to "Paradise"
Friday, March 15, 2013

This morning we took off from Rochester for the long, long flight to Hilo, HI. Our initial flight was delayed slightly due to the late arrival of our plane, and we flew out in the middle of snow flurries. Fortunately we were still able to make all of our connections without a hitch.



The flight from Newark to LA was particularly enjoyable, if lengthy - the plane had a sizeable selection of movies and television to watch for free, and I took the opportunity to finally watch "The Amazing Spiderman" (not bad, but Peter Parker was played as something of an obnoxious punk, and I'd have preferred the Lizard to look more like his comic book counterpart) and "Wreck It Ralph", a very clever cartoon with all sorts of nods to classic video games.









Sadly, the flight from LA to Hilo only had pay-per-view, and it seemed like we'd never be done flying... but after about 13 1/2 hours in the air (and two hours changing gates on the ground) we arrived in Hawaii to humid temperatures in the 60's and the loud chirping of coqui frogs.

5.2 Mile Run in the Albany Pine Bush
Wednesday, March 13, 2013

I know I should have been getting ready to head west tomorrow after work (and then really west Friday morning) but after being sick for the last few days I needed to get outdoors even more... so I headed over to Six Mile Waterworks Park (ie. Rensselaer Lake) to do a bit of easy running. I haven't been there in a long time - since well before they installed all the traffic circles and re-routed the entrance to the park - so I had no idea what condition the trails would be in.

The trails through the park have been somewhat neglected, not that surprising given all the work that's been done in the last year or so, making access difficult. The biggest surprise was that the trailer where the city used to rent boats in the summer is gone - guess it wasn't a money maker.

The trails over to and through the Pine Bush Rapp Barrens are exactly as I remembered them, and best of all - the bridge over to the peninsula has its decking again, allowing access to the unofficial trails over there. I would have liked to do another mile or two but decided to err on the part of caution... besides, I still had plenty to do between errands and work at home.

I doubt the Six Mile Waterworks/Rapp Barrens trails will ever become a regular fixture in my runs - they're just too short, and I'm not a fan of looping the same trails over and over - but I have some fun memories of them (I started my current stretch of regularly running races there back in 2005, with the 3rd annual Dodge the Deer 5k trail race) and it's definitely a fun place for a short easy run.

More Abuse To My Honda Civic
Thursday, March 7, 2013

When I stepped outside to go to work this morning I found the back window of my Civic completely spiderwebbed... still intact, but that ended the moment I opened a door and sections started falling into the back of the car. Unfortunately I was running behind schedule so there was no time to do anything about it... I drove to work, tossed a towel over the outside to protect the interior a bit, and headed in to my classes.

Fortunately our fantastic facilities manager rustled up some plastic and duct tape for me, so at lunch time I was able to seal it up - just in time too, because in the afternoon we started to get some very wet snow flurries. I also submitted a claim online and scheduled an appointment for Saturday to have it replaced. Fortunately I have full glass coverage as part of my insurance, so it's not going to cost me anything other than time and the hassle of getting it fixed (and minimal driving in the meantime... rear windows aren't meant to be covered in plastic sheeting.)

As to what happened... while the suspicious side of me wonders if a pattern is emerging (I had a side mirror smashed late last fall) the fact that none of the glass had been knocked into the car leads me to think it was random stupidity. There were two rocks near the curb where I was parked that weren't there when I parked the car (I remember noticing that the street sweeper had been through) so I would guess either some moron was throwing rocks and accidentally hit my window... or some moron was throwing rocks and deliberately hit my window. Regardless, it's another thing to deal with during an already aggravating week... Saturday morning I'll need to clean out the back of the car (including cleaning up the shop vac I used to pump sewage out of my basement a while back so I can vacuum up as much of the broken glass as I can) before I take it to Safelite to get the window replaced at lunch time. Fortunately there should still be time to get in a run Saturday afternoon... after a week which has been an almost complete washout in the outdoors department.
